Treadmills have ended up being a staple in contemporary physical fitness regimens, both in homes and gyms worldwide. They offer a convenient and effective method to preserve cardiovascular health, increase endurance, and assist in weight management. This short article explores the various types of treadmills, their benefits, functions to think about when acquiring, and some FAQs to direct users in making notified choices.
Kinds of Treadmills
When it comes to choosing a treadmill, it is crucial to understand the different types available in the market. Here are the main classifications:
1. Manual TreadmillsSystem: These treadmills have a simple design and count on the user's efforts to move the belt.Pros: More budget-friendly, quieter operation, no electrical power needed.Cons: Limited features, may not provide the same series of exercise intensity.2. Motorized TreadmillsMechanism: Powered by a motor that drives the belt, allowing users to stroll or perform at a set rate.Pros: Greater range of speeds and inclines, geared up with many functions such as heart rate monitors and exercise programs.Cons: More costly and might need more upkeep.3. Folding TreadmillsMechanism: Designed for those with minimal space, these treadmills can be folded for easy storage.Pros: Space-saving, typically motorized, versatile features.Cons: May be less durable than non-folding models.4. Commercial TreadmillsMechanism: High-quality machines developed for use in health clubs and gym.Pros: Built to endure heavy usage, advanced functions, typically include warranties.Cons: Pricey and not ideal for home use due to size.5. Curved TreadmillsMechanism: A special design that enables users to propel the belt using their own energy.Pros: Offers a more natural running experience, promotes much better running form.Cons: More expensive and can be noisier.Treadmill TypeProsConsHandbookAffordable, no electrical power neededRestricted functionsMotorizedVariety of speeds, advanced functionsUpkeep requiredFoldingSpace-saving, typically motorizedMay do not have toughnessIndustrialBuilt to last, professional-grade featuresPriceyCurvedNatural running experience, promotes good typeGreater priceAdvantages of Using Treadmills
Treadmills offer numerous advantages that can contribute to one's general fitness and health objectives. Some of these benefits consist of:

When picking a treadmill, potential buyers need to consider several crucial factors:
Features to Consider:Motor Power: Typically measured in horsepower (HP), a motor strength of at least 2.5 HP is suggested for severe runners.Belt Size: A longer and wider belt accommodates numerous stride lengths, offering convenience during workouts.Incline Settings: Adjustable incline features imitate outside hill running and can increase workout strength.Weight Capacity: Ensure the treadmill can support the user's weight for security and longevity.Console Features: Look for easy to use control panels, exercise programs, and Bluetooth compatibility for streaming music or other functions.Spending plan ConsiderationsUnder ₤ 500: Entry-level manual treadmills suitable for casual walkers.₤ 500 - ₤ 1,500: Mid-range motorized treadmills that use more features and better sturdiness.₤ 1,500 - ₤ 3,000: High-end models with innovative technology, bigger motors, and longer guarantees.Over ₤ 3,000: Commercial-grade treadmills ideal for regular use in fitness centers or training facilities.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How frequently should I utilize a treadmill?
It is suggested to use a treadmill at least 3 to five times a week, incorporating different strength levels for best outcomes.
2. Can I drop weight by utilizing a treadmill?
Yes, constant use of a treadmill can contribute to weight-loss, specifically when combined with a well balanced diet plan and strength training.
3. What is the best speed to stroll on a treadmill for beginners?
A speed of 3 to 4 miles per hour is a suitable variety for newbies. It's necessary to begin slow and gradually increase speed as comfort and stamina enhance.
4. Do I need to use a treadmill if I currently run outdoors?
Utilizing a treadmill can offer fringe benefits, such as controlled environments and differed workouts (incline, periods) that are not constantly possible outdoors.
5. How do I maintain my treadmill?
Regular maintenance includes lubricating the belt, cleaning up the deck and console, and checking the motor for ideal efficiency.
